WebOct 1, 2024 · In the word perioral, “peri” means “around” and “oral” means “mouth.” The word literally means “around the mouth.” In the word periorificial, “orifical” means orifice or “an … tingtingchen.comWebPeriorbital edema is swelling around one or both eyes. It is also referred to as periorbital puffiness. The tissue around the eyes looks puffy due to fluid buildup and inflammation. Most of the time, periorbital edema is not serious … ting ting chen photographyWebphrases. Burn of eyelid and periocular area • injuries of periocular area. Periocular dermatitis. Advertizing .
